** The GMC repair market serving Franklin Lakes is characterized by high-quality, specialized independent shops that compete directly with dealership service departments. The average quality is exceptionally high, reflecting the affluence of the area and the complex, expensive vehicles being serviced. Customers expect and receive a dealer-alternative experience with more personalized service, often at a 15-25% lower labor rate. **Competition** is robust but not saturated, favoring shops with specific technical certifications (ASE Master/L1, OEM-specific training) and a reputation for honesty. The primary competition is between these top independents and the large, well-equipped dealerships in nearby Paramus and Mahwah. **Typical Pricing** is premium. For the specialties listed, expect labor rates between $165-$195/hour. A Duramax fuel system diagnostic typically starts at $250+, while a comprehensive transmission service on an Allison can range from $500 to $1,200. Suspension work on heavy-duty models is a significant expense, often starting at $1,500 for front-end components. Customers in this market are generally less price-sensitive and prioritize expertise, reliability, and convenience.
